Dunsborough Travel Guide
Dunsborough is a laid-back beach town known for its turquoise bays, charming cafes, and friendly community vibe. It’s ideal for families and adventurers alike, with ample opportunities for snorkeling, coastal walks, and boutique shopping.
Image: Dunsborough Beach
Nature & Biodiversity
Point Piquet Whale Watching—Spot whales during their migration season. *Best in the morning; allow 1-1.5 hours.
Meelup Beach—Relax in calm, clear waters ideal for swimming and snorkeling. *Allow 1-2 hours.
Adventure
Snorkeling at Castle Rock — A sheltered bay perfect for snorkeling and picnics. *Best in the morning.*
Cape Naturaliste Lighthouse — Take a tour of the lighthouse and enjoy panoramic views of the coast. *Tour duration: 45 minutes.*
Wine, Food & Produce
Wise Wine — Sample wines overlooking Eagle Bay, paired with gourmet platters. *Plan for 1-2 hours.
Clancy’s Fish Pub — A family-friendly spot with great seafood and views. *Duration: 1 hour.
Events & Festivals
SunSmart Busselton Jetty Swim (February) — Dunsborough is a great base for attending this event.
Dunsborough Arts Festival (March) — A vibrant celebration of local art, music, and food.
Arts & Creativity
Christian Fletcher Gallery — Showcasing stunning photography of the region’s landscapes. Allow 30-45 minutes.
Tips: Parking is plentiful at Meelup Beach; bring your own snorkel gear for Castle Rock.
Sample Itinerary for Dunsborough (2-Day Stay)
Image: Cape Naturaliste Lighthouse
Day 1: Coastal Fun
• Morning: Swim and snorkel at Meelup Beach (1-2 hours)
• Lunch: Lunch at Eagle Bay brewing
• Afternoon: Visit Christian Fletcher Gallery and nearby boutiques
• Dinner: Enjoy local delicious food from Wayfinder.
Day 2: Lighthouse & Winery
• Morning: Tour Cape Naturaliste Lighthouse (45 minutes)
• Afternoon: Wine tasting at Wise Wine with a view over Eagle Bay
• Evening: Dinner at a local seafood restaurant in town
